Introduction
• Hence using Data load balancing algorithm in DIP to
verify the integrity of data.

• It will load the data into the cloud server using AES
encryption and when if any of the server crashes it
help retrieval of data without data loss.

• It will generate MAC(Message Authentication Code)


for each of the server and make use of TPA(Third
Party Authority).

Existing System
• Storage Based on Erasure Coding: Simplify the
content placement and recovery problem at the cost
of longer data retrieval.
• LT Code: Rateless property enables its redundancy.
• Data Retrieval issue in Cloud Storage: Data
security requirement of cloud computing and setup a
mathematical data model for cloud computing.
Proposed System
• In the proposed system DIP use Data load balancing
algorithm which help to maintain the integrity in
cloud server.

• The algorithm will load the data into the server and
balance i.e split the data into the server in such a way
that it would be retrieved easily if server crashes.
